Package com.amazonaws.services.sqs.model

Examples of com.amazonaws.services.sqs.model.DeleteQueueRequest


      // delete queue and topic
     
      DeleteTopicRequest  deleteTopicRequest = new DeleteTopicRequest(topicArn);
      sns.deleteTopic(deleteTopicRequest);
     
          sqs.deleteQueue(new DeleteQueueRequest(queueUrl));
         
          System.out.println("OK");
     
      } catch (Exception ex) {
        ex.printStackTrace();
View Full Code Here


    @After   
    public void tearDown() {
        CMBControllerServlet.valueAccumulator.deleteAllCounters();
       
        if (queueUrl != null) {
          currentSqs.deleteQueue(new DeleteQueueRequest(queueUrl));
        }
    }
View Full Code Here

      if (deleteQueues) {
        Thread.sleep(1000);
        for (String queueUrl : queueUrls) {
          try {
            long start = System.currentTimeMillis();
            cqs1.deleteQueue(new DeleteQueueRequest(queueUrl));
            long end = System.currentTimeMillis();
            recordResponseTime(null, end-start);
            totalTime += end-start;
            logger.info("average delete millis: " + (totalTime/(counter+1)) + " last: " + (end-start));
            logger.info("deleted queue " + counter + ": " + queueUrl);
View Full Code Here

      }

    } else if (parameters.containsKey("Delete")) {

      try {
        DeleteQueueRequest deleteQueueRequest = new DeleteQueueRequest(queueUrl);
        sqs.deleteQueue(deleteQueueRequest);
        queueUrls.remove(queueUrl);
        logger.debug("event=delete_queue queue_url=" + queueUrl + " user_id= " + userId);
      } catch (Exception ex) {
        logger.error("event=delete_queue queue_url=" + queueUrl + " user_id= " + userId, ex);
        throw new ServletException(ex);
      }

    } else if (parameters.containsKey("DeleteAll")) {

      for (int i = 0; queueUrls != null && i < queueUrls.size(); i++) {

        try {
          DeleteQueueRequest deleteQueueRequest = new DeleteQueueRequest(queueUrls.get(i));
          sqs.deleteQueue(deleteQueueRequest);
          logger.debug("event=delete_queue queue_url=" + queueUrls.get(i) + " user_id= " + userId);
        } catch (Exception ex) {
          logger.error("event=delete_queue queue_url=" + queueUrls.get(i) + " user_id= " + userId, ex);
        }
View Full Code Here

        return topicArn;
    }

    public void shutdown() {
        try {
            sqs.deleteQueue(new DeleteQueueRequest(queueUrl));
        } catch (Exception e) {
            log.warn("Unable to delete queue: " + queueUrl, e);
        }

        try {
View Full Code Here

            String messageRecieptHandle = messages.get(0).getReceiptHandle();
            sqs.deleteMessage(new DeleteMessageRequest(myQueueUrl, messageRecieptHandle));

            // Delete a queue
            System.out.println("Deleting the test queue.\n");
            sqs.deleteQueue(new DeleteQueueRequest(myQueueUrl));
        } catch (AmazonServiceException ase) {
            System.out.println("Caught an AmazonServiceException, which means your request made it " +
                    "to Amazon SQS, but was rejected with an error response for some reason.");
            System.out.println("Error Message:    " + ase.getMessage());
            System.out.println("HTTP Status Code: " + ase.getStatusCode());
View Full Code Here

TOP

Related Classes of com.amazonaws.services.sqs.model.DeleteQueueRequest

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.